This is the 2nd part of this Photoshop tutorial. Next, duplicate the button a few times and merge them all into a single layer, apart from the background layer. Duplicate the merged buttons, so that you now have two.
 
Step 5.
Apply a "pattern overlay" layer style (layer > layer style > pattern overlay) to the top buttons layer. Click on the arrow and choose "Nature Patterns" from the menu. Choose the "Ivy Leaves" pattern.

Step 7.
Change the blending mode of the top button layer to "Multiply", from the layers panel, and reduce it's opacity to 75%.
